Hi,
I have a big prob with the reencoding of a shortly released Making-pf-DVD which contains angles in some VOBs.
The rebuilder works in its usual way till the end.
After completing the video_ts folder is very much undersized.
After this I noticed that some VOBs and there IFO and BUPs are missing. Then I noticed, that this VOBs contain angles :(
When I copy the angles-VOBs with there IFOs and BUPs into the reencoded video_ts folder, ist is very much oversized.
So I thought about making i little trick:
I used the RB-Optimizer and changed all bitrates less the percently oversize capacity, so in case we have 10 % too much material with the incopied not-reencoded angleVOBs, and the first to reencode vob has 2000 kbit, I changed to 1800 kbit and so on with all files.
I thougt this would be the only way to have all of the material and perfect sized to fit a dvd.
It's a pity, but a tried now 8 times to do this job and it fails every time. The DVD gets to big.
What can I do to come to the needed result?
Does rebuilder generally have problems with angles-VOBs?
I gave dvdshrink I try and it handles it the same way, no transcoding with anglesfiles. Too bad.
Is there no way to do this, or does a trick exist to do?

jdobbs
17th January 2005, 14:57
Check your REBUILDER.INI file and make sure you don't have this line inserted:
ILVU_Extract=1
It was implemented for experimental use and can have some strange affects if left inserted when you are trying to back up an ILVU movie.

blueboyec
18th January 2005, 22:22
Jobbs,
Does the this (ILVU_Extract=1) mean you are thinking about giving RB the ability to remove angles in the future. Most of the time I think angles just waste space.
blueboy
jdobbs
18th January 2005, 23:27
Actually that setting is for me in testing. I'm working on code to reencode angles. That setting causes the individual angles to be extracted separately -- but it also causes information to not be encoded correctly right now... just a warning to any who want to play with it.
[Corrected] I changed the word "extras" to "angles" in the first sentence... don't know what I was thinking when I typed it.
